Udostępnij za pośrednictwem


Klasa codecvt_byname

Szablon klasy pochodnej opisujący obiekt, który może służyć jako aspekt sortowania danego ustawienia regionalnego, umożliwiając pobieranie informacji specyficznych dla obszaru kulturowego dotyczącego konwersji.

Składnia

template <class CharType, class Byte, class StateType>
class codecvt_byname: public codecvt<CharType, Byte, StateType> {
public:
    explicit codecvt_byname(
    const char* locale_name,
    size_t ref_count = 0);

explicit codecvt_byname(
    const string& locale_name,
    size_t ref_count = 0);

protected:
    virtual ~codecvt_byname();

};

Parametry

locale_name
Nazwane ustawienia regionalne.

ref_count
Początkowa liczba odwołań.

Uwagi

byname zestawy facetów są tworzone automatycznie podczas konstruowania nazwanych ustawień regionalnych.

Jego zachowanie jest określane przez nazwane ustawienia regionalne locale_name. Każdy konstruktor inicjuje swój obiekt podstawowy przy użyciu polecenia codecvt<CharType, Byte, StateType>( ref_count ). W celu uzyskania więcej informacji, zobacz następujący temat: codecvt.

Wymagania

Nagłówek:<ustawienia regionalne>

Przestrzeń nazw: std

Zobacz też

Bezpieczeństwo wątku w standardowej bibliotece C++